UV Degradation (Outdoor Exposure)

Strength loss, brittleness, or discoloration from prolonged sunlight exposure.

SYMPTOMS

Chalking / Fading

Color loss + powdery surface.

UV

Strength loss over time

Failure after exposure cycles.

Aging

Cover fuzzing

Abrasion accelerates UV damage.

Wear

WHAT TO SPEC

  • UV-stable fibers

  • Jacket options

  • Abrasion sacrificial layer

  • Diameter tolerance (if running

    through guides)

  • Expected load cycles

Abrasion, Surface Wear, Cut or Impact Damage

External wear or edge-loading leading to premature breakage.

SYMPTOMS

Frayed outer fibers

Surface abrasion creating fuzzing or material breakdown.

Abrasion

Flat spots or glazing

Heat and friction causing hardened or shiny areas.

Wear

Unexpected snapping

Impact loading or edge wear weakening rope integrity.

Shock Load

WHAT TO SPEC

  • Abrasion-resistant jackets

  • High-tenacity fiber blends

  • Protective coatings or sleeving

  • Diameter tolerance for pulley/sheave systems

  • Expected cycle life and load profile

Stretch, Creep & Dimensional Instability

Elongation under load causing misalignment or long-term failure.

SYMPTOMS

Excessive elongation

System sagging or reduced positional accuracy.

Stretch

Permanent length change

Rope fails to recover after sustained loading.

Creep

Inconsistent tension

Dimensional instability affecting repeatability.

Tension Loss

WHAT TO SPEC

  • Low-stretch fiber selection

  • Load-bearing requirements

  • Working elongation limits

  • Long-term creep resistance

  • Environmental operating conditions

Vibration, Fatigue & Dynamic Loading

Internal fiber fatigue caused by repeated load cycling.

SYMPTOMS

Internal fatigue damage

Strength loss from repeated flexing or vibration.

Fatigue

Unexpected failures

Rope breaking despite acceptable static loads.

Dynamic Load

Performance inconsistency

Dynamic loads accelerating wear patterns.

Reliability

WHAT TO SPEC

  • Dynamic load profile

  • Flex fatigue requirements

  • Shock-loading conditions

  • Cycle count expectations

  • Rope construction and braid style

Premature Failure in High-Heat / Extreme Temperature Environments

Performance degradation or structural breakdown under sustained high temperatures.

SYMPTOMS

Softening or melting

Standard fibers failing under thermal exposure.

Heat Exposure

Loss of tensile strength

Heat accelerating material fatigue.

Strength Loss

Cracking or brittleness

Extreme temperature cycling damaging rope structure.

Thermal Cycling

WHAT TO SPEC

  • Continuous operating temperature

  • Peak exposure limits

  • Heat-resistant fiber requirements

  • Thermal cycling conditions

  • Insulation or protective jackets
